Condition of Baby Strollers When Returned
The condition of a baby stroller when returned can significantly impact the refund or exchange process. Here are some essential factors to consider:
- Minor Scratches and Dents: Minor scratches and dents on the stroller's frame or wheels are usually acceptable. However, if the scratches or dents are significant, it may affect the stroller's performance or safety.
- Broken or Missing Parts: If any parts of the stroller are broken or missing, it may not be eligible for a full refund or exchange. Check the store's policy for specific requirements.
- Original Packaging: The stroller should be returned in its original packaging, including any accessories or documentation.
- Cleanliness: The stroller should be clean and free of any stains or odors.
What Happens If the Stroller Is Not in Good Condition?
If the stroller is not in good condition when returned, the store may:
- Refuse the Return: The store may refuse to accept the return if the stroller is not in good condition.
- Offer a Partial Refund: The store may offer a partial refund or exchange for a stroller that's not in good condition.
- Charge a Restocking Fee: The store may charge a restocking fee for returning a stroller that's not in good condition.
